Kinda my sentiments. But I have always been a fan of eliminating the useless 
ballast tube. Unless one has to have it in place, or is connected to a 
really rotten generator that cannot produce a decent steady current, the 
3TF7 is not needed. The old stories about frequency shifting when flipping a 
light switch if you aren't using a ballast tube are just that, stories. I've 
tried most of the alternatives, guess what? They all work.

>>The Ballast Tube in my R-390A just went bad. My usual source for tubes 
>>wants $30.00 for one 3TF7. Is this about the going rate? If not, I would 
>>appreciate reccomendations for an alternate supplier.
>
> Harold,
>
> Put the old tube in a little stand and put it on display. Do not buy a new 
> one.  Use a 47 ohm 10 watt resistor instead. (or whatever the right value 
> is!)  Do not make a highly engineered solid state computer controlled 
> regulator substitute module.
>
> Or: get a 12BH7, jumper a couple of the pins and plug it in.
>
> OR put 12BA6's in the PTO and oscillator sockets, jumper either the 
> ballast tube itself or the socket...
>
> Then use your radio. Spent the $30 on other spare tubes.
